WebGreen Chemicals. A green chemical is one that provides higher performance and functionality while being more environmentally benign throughout its entire life-cycle. This … WebAug 5, 2024 · Green Chemistry is defined as, “ The design of chemical products and processes that reduce and/or eliminate the use or generation of hazardous substances.
